Catalog Number AR00EF8P
Chemical Name 1,14-Dibromo-3,6,9,12-tetraoxatetradecane
CAS Number 57602-02-5
Molecular Formula C10H20Br2O4
Molecular Weight 364.0714
MDL Number MFCD07369317
SMILES BrCCOCCOCCOCCOCCBr

1,14-Dibromo-3,6,9,12-tetraoxatetradecane is a versatile compound widely used in chemical synthesis due to its unique properties and reactivity. One of its key applications lies in its role as a bifunctional building block in organic synthesis. This compound serves as a valuable linker molecule in the construction of complex organic frameworks, allowing for the creation of intricate molecular architectures.In the field of organic chemistry, 1,14-Dibromo-3,6,9,12-tetraoxatetradecane is frequently employed in the synthesis of dendrimers, a class of highly branched macromolecules with diverse applications ranging from drug delivery to catalysis. By incorporating this compound into the dendrimer structure, chemists can precisely control the size, shape, and functionality of the dendrimer, leading to tailored properties for specific applications.Furthermore, 1,14-Dibromo-3,6,9,12-tetraoxatetradecane plays a crucial role in the development of supramolecular chemistry. This compound can participate in host-guest interactions and self-assembly processes, leading to the formation of supramolecular architectures with unique properties such as molecular recognition and stimuli responsiveness. These supramolecular systems have found applications in areas such as molecular sensors, materials science, and drug delivery.Overall, the versatile nature of 1,14-Dibromo-3,6,9,12-tetraoxatetradecane makes it a valuable tool in chemical synthesis, enabling the creation of complex molecular structures with tailored properties for a wide range of applications.
